titleOfInvention | Phenolic foam plastics and preparation method thereof and preparation method of foam carbon |
abstract | The invention discloses phenolic foam plastics and a preparation method thereof and a preparation method of foam carbon. The preparation method for phenolic foam plastics comprises the following steps of 1) fully stirring phenolic resin and modified fly ash microspheres and dispersing uniformly; 2) adding a curing agent, a foaming agent and a foam stabilizer into a mixture; and 3) pouring the mixture into a preheated die, drying and demoulding so as to obtain modified fly ash padded phenolic foam plastics. The preparation method for foam carbon comprises the following steps of putting the modified fly ash padded phenolic foam plastics into a carbonization furnace, carbonizing under the protection of N2/Ar, and then cooling down in the carbonization furnace so as to obtain a foam carbon material. The invention also relates to a preparation method for the modified fly ash microspheres and a preparation method for a raw material composite coupling reagent. The phenolic foam plastics padded by the modified ash fly is taken as a rigid skeleton, so that the size stability of the phenolic foam in carbonization process is improved, the light heat-insulated foam carbon material is prepared, and the fly ash is utilized effectively and comprehensively. |
